Russian passport renewal in Dubai or Abu Dhabi
-
Fill out the renewal form. Begin by completing the passport renewal form available on the official consulate website. This form gathers the essential details needed for processing your renewal application.
-
Create an Account: After filling out the form and receiving a copy for your records, you must create an account or register on the consulate's website. This step is necessary for managing your application and appointments online.
-
Book an Appointment: Visit the consulate's website to schedule an appointment. Alternatively, you can contact the consulate directly to arrange a suitable appointment time.
-
Attend a Biometrics Appointment: On the scheduled date and time of your appointment, visit the consulate to undergo biometric data collection. This involves capturing your fingerprints and photograph, which are essential for passport renewal processing.
Required Documents for Passport Renewal Appointment
When preparing for your appointment at the consulate, ensure you have the following documents in order:
- Original Passport: You must present your current and original Russian passport.
- Photocopy of Passport's Data Pages: Prepare a photocopy of the data pages of your current passport, which typically include personal information and photographs.
- Passport-Sized Photographs: Provide two recent passport-sized photographs of yourself. These photographs should meet the specifications outlined by the consulate for passport renewal purposes.
